データベース設計に関するおすすめ記事 10 選
この記事は、.NET WeChat によって開発された PC 側の WeChat コード スキャン登録およびログイン機能の実装に関する関連情報を主に紹介します。これは非常に優れており、必要な友人は次の記事を参照してください。序文で、この記事の注記はアイデアを実現することに重点を置いていると述べています。コードとデータベースの設計は主にアイデアを示すためのものであり、コードの効率性に関する厳しい要件があるプロジェクトの場合はコピーしないでください。 WeChat の開発を行ったことがある人なら誰でも多くの承認を行ったことがあると思いますが、一般的に、モバイル Web サイトではより多くの承認を行っています。正確に言うと、WeChat で承認を行っています。今日私が遭遇した問題の 1 つは、このプロジェクトが WeChat と PC をサポートしており、登録が受付中であることです。 PC側またはWeChat側で登録後、相手側でログインできる必要があります。つまり、PCでもWeChatでも、「あなたはあなた」(何らかの形で関連性がある)。 2. 解決策の模索 従来の方法で考えると、WeChat は認証によって完全に登録できますが、PC 側では従来の方法は携帯電話番号や電子メールなどを入力するだけです。この方法で登録すると、次の問題が発生します: 1. まず WeChat にログインします
1 WeChat のユーザー登録とログインのサンプル コードの概要について
この記事では、.NET WeChat によって開発された PC 側の WeChat コード スキャン登録およびログイン機能の実装に関する関連情報を紹介します。これは非常に優れており、必要な方は次の章を参照してください。序文で、この記事の焦点は実装のアイデアであると述べています。コードとデータベースの設計は主にアイデアを示すことを目的としています。プロジェクトにコードの効率性に関する厳しい要件がある場合は、それをコピーしないでください。 WeChat の開発を行ったことがある人なら誰でも多くの承認を行ったことがあると思いますが、一般的に、モバイル Web サイトではより多くの承認を行っています。正確に言うと、WeChat で承認を行っています。今日私が遭遇した問題は、プロジェクト サポートです...
はじめに: 誰もが間違いを犯しますが、データベース マネージャーとして、従業員として次のことを行う必要があります。企業のコストを削減し、データの品質を確保するために、間違いを避けるように努めてください。次の 5 つのデータベース設計上の間違いは、私たちの警戒を呼び起こす必要があります。 1. データベースの過度の拡張を避けるために、適切なデータ型を選択してください。データ型の選択には注意してください。たとえば、列の値の範囲が 0 ~ 100,000 であることがわかっている場合は、INT 型で十分であるため、BIGINT データ型を使用する必要はありません。 前者を選択すると、データを挿入するたびに後者よりも 4 バイトが無駄になることになります。些細なことのように聞こえるかもしれませんが、データ量が増加するにつれて問題が明らかになります。
はじめに: 元のドキュメントとエンティティの間の関係は、1 対 1、1 対多、または多対多の関係。一般に、これらは 1 対 1 の関係です。つまり、1 つの元の文書は 1 つのエンティティのみに対応します。特殊な場合には、1 対多または多対 1 の関係になる場合があります。つまり、1 つの元のドキュメントが複数のエンティティに対応するか、複数の元のドキュメントが 1 つのエンティティに対応します。 、(細かい) データベース設計原則
4. thinkphp での RBAC ユーザー権限管理データベース設計の詳細な図解説明
はじめに: RBAC (ロールベースのアクセス制御、ロールベースのアクセス) control) は、ユーザーがロールと権限に関連付けられていることを意味します。簡単に言うと、ユーザーには複数の役割があり、各役割には複数の権限があります。このようにして、「ユーザー-ロール-権限」認可モデルが構築されます。このモデルでは、通常、ユーザーとロールの間、およびロールと権限の間に多対多の関係が存在します。 (以下に示すように)
はじめに: 結合 SQL の最も強力な機能の 1 つは、データ取得クエリの実行中にテーブルを結合できる機能です。結合は SQL の SELECT を使用して実行できる最も重要な操作であり、結合とその構文をよく理解することは SQL を学習する上で非常に重要です。 結合を効果的に使用するには、リレーショナル テーブルとリレーショナル データベース設計の基本知識を理解する必要があります。次の紹介は、このコンテンツに関するすべての知識ではありませんが、始めるには十分です
はじめに: 明確で統一されたラベルを使用し、列名 (Personal、StudentID など)。テーブル名には、SchoolNames ではなく SchoolName など、複数形ではなく単数形を使用します。テーブル名にはスペースを使用しないでください。 TblSchool の代わりに School を使用したり、SchoolTable を使用したりするなど、テーブル名に不要な接頭辞や接尾辞を使用しないでください。データベース内のパスワードは暗号化され、アプリケーションで復号化される必要があります。 (実際には、それはハッシュ ストレージです
7。 データベース設計の 3 つの主要なパラダイムを理解します
はじめに: データベース設計は、データのストレージ パフォーマンスと操作に大きな影響を与えますしたがって、科学的で標準化されたデータベースを確立するには、いくつかの要件を満たす必要があります
はじめに: この記事では、mysql の設計について説明します。データベースの詳細 設計にどのようなことに注意する必要がありますか?
9. MySQL SQL 基本ステートメントの大規模なコレクション
はじめに: SQL Server の使用に慣れるいつもSQL文をあまり意識せずにデータベースを直接設計していましたが、今回の計算機室連携版再構築を機にSQL文を使ってデータベースを設計すると同時に、SQL文の基本的な使い方を整理してみました。
10. MySQL データベース設計暫定仕様 V1.0
) 名前には意味のある英単語または略語を使用する必要があります。複数 「_」で区切られたすべて大文字の単語で構成されます。使用できるのは英文字、数字、アンダースコアのみです。スペースは入れません。たとえば、USER_DETALL では、キーワード TYPE または STATUS をフィールド名として使用することはできません。
【関連Q&Aの推奨事項】:
nosql - mongodbのスキーマを設計する方法
mysqlデータベース設計についていくつか質問がありますか?
以上がデータベース設計に関するおすすめ記事 10 選の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)
